Found this list of current squad costs in the league & at the moment we are slightly underperforming though not by much tbf.

I read Levy wants to follow the Brighton/Brentford model. Hardly surprising they are very well run & are over performing massively.
I'm sure most clubs would!!


1. Chelsea – €1.01billion
2. Man City – €960.6million
3. Man United – €876.2million
4. Liverpool – €709.05million
5. Woolwich – €531.5million
6. Newcastle – €458.95million
7. Tottenham – €390.3million
8. West Ham – €379.7million
9. Leicester – €362.1million
10. Wolves – €353.9million
11. Aston Villa –€341.6million
12. Southampton – €293.1million
13. Everton – €288.1million
14. Leeds – €241.4million
15. Crystal Palace – €217.9million
16. Bournemouth – €209.5million
17. Nottingham Forest – €187.6million
18. Fulham – €137.0million
19. Brentford – €124.1million
20. Brighton – €111.1million
